A train trip from Doncaster to Severn Tunnel Junction takes about 4hrs 12 mins on average, covering roughly 150 miles (242 kilometres). With around 18 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£55.20,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

At Doncaster station, purchasing and collecting your tickets is a breeze with a ticket office open throughout the week and multiple ticket machines available. For those with accessibility needs, the station offers accessible ticket machines and an induction loop. Assistance is readily available for those requiring help, with staff on hand at extensive hours during the week.
The station provides all the necessary amenities for a comfortable journey, including heated waiting rooms with accessible seating and a first-class lounge. You can find accessible toilets and baby changing facilities close to platforms 3 and 4. Refreshments are readily available through various coffee shops and eateries, and an ATM is conveniently located on the concourse. Nestled in the picturesque landscape of South East Wales, Severn Tunnel Junction train station is a gateway to a myriad of destinations. With its strategic location close to Newport and near the western entrance of the Severn Tunnel, this station acts as a pivotal point for those commuting between Wales and the West of England. Whether you're planning to journey to bustling city centers or peaceful countryside, Severn Tunnel Junction offers the links you need to start your adventure.
Severn Tunnel Junction station is well-equipped for all traveler needs. With ticket machines that are accessible, travelers can easily purchase and collect their tickets purchased online. However, bear in mind that no ticket office may be staffed outside of its opening hours, which are early morning to late morning on weekdays.
Accessibility is a key focus at this station. Step-free access is available across the entire station including to all platforms via a footbridge with ramps, making it user-friendly for families with buggies or travelers with mobility challenges. Although waiting rooms are not available, there is a comfortable seating area where passengers can wait for their trains.
Car parking is ample with more than 100 spaces available, six of which are reserved for those requiring accessible parking. Plus, it's all free! CCTV ensures added security for vehicles left in the station's car park which operates 24 hours daily.
The station provides diverse onward travel options, making it a convenient hub for exploring the greater region. Located directly inside the station's car park is the rail replacement bus stop, crucial for continued travel during those rare instances when trains are unavailable. Although no cycle hire services exist, the station fares well for cyclists with secure housing for bicycles, complete with CCTV monitoring.
